Shekhar Phatak has been delighting audiences all over the world with his voice since the tender age of six. Shekhar ' s natural talent for music was realized by his parents, Mrs. Vijaya Phatak and Mr. Ratnakar Phatak, very early in his childhood. Mother, being a music teacher and a trained singer herself, made every effort to provide him with a solid foundation in Hindustani Classical music. This talent was further developed when his family moved to Ahmedabad and Shekhar joined one of the most prestigious schools, C. N. Vidyalaya. This is where his official training started under teachers like Shri Bhailalbhai Shah and Shri Laljibhai Patel. These teachers started sending him to various music competitions where he always brought back a trophy as the best Sugam Sangeet (Light music) singer and the best Classical singer. By the time he was in high school, he started composing his own tunes and playing harmonium, without any formal training. At this point, his parents sent him to music school and enrolled him at Khandekar Sangeet Vidyalaya. It was here where his formal training in music continued under Smt. Leelatai Khandekar and Prof. Vilas Rao Khandekar. During his high schools years, Shekhar took part in many inter-school and state level music competitions, winning more than twenty-five gold and several silver medals. He also became recognized as an “ A” grade artist by AIR (All India Radio) and performed many tim es on the Ahmedabad-Vadodara radio station. By the time he was in 9 th grade, he formed his own group with his classmates Dr. Ashutosh Mavlankar (Tabla), Dr. Ajay Patel (Violin and vocals), Sanjeev Dalal (Mandolin and Guitar), Dr. Shirish Pundit. PHD (Vocals) and Shekhar (Harmonium, Keyboards and vocals). Parents of these talented and brilliant musicians encouraged them by arranging programs in their own homes and later recommending them to other friends and organizations like Lions Club and Rotary Club. During this period Shekhar came in touch with Ajay Patel ' s guru Shri Shashikant Gundani and his wife Saroj Gundani, who gave him an opportunity to sing Christian Hymns and songs for Radio Manila ( Philippines ) and Radio Ceylon (now known as Radio Sri Lanka) Although music was his passion, he studied Physics and Geology at M. G. Science Institute in Ahmedabad. During his college years, Shekhar continued to study music and his competitive spirit won him numerous Gold and Silver medals at state and national level competitions judged by musicians like Bismillah Khan, Sharafat Hussain Khan, Ustad Allah Rakha and Ustad Sultan Khan. In 1978, Shekhar completed his master ' s degree in music (Sangeet Alankar) from Gandharva Sangeet Mahavidyalaya. Having acquired a solid foundation in classical music, he started to explore other styles of music. In addition to his affinity towards Hindustani Classical music he also became very fond of Ghazals and Western Classical Music. He developed a flare for composing Ghazals, Bhajans and popular music using the Hindustani classical music and western orchestration. At this point in his life this emerging artist was totally committed to a career in music. His fascination for other styles of music brought him to the US , where he studied composition and conducting at the University of Houston . His research in music evolved to a new dimension as he got more and more involved with computers and computerized music. Like every artist, he enjoys performing for an audience. For the past 21 years, Shekhar has earned a name as a prominent Ghazal singer in the USA . He has performed in all the major cities in USA and Canada and has released several compositions on compact discs ranging from Bhajans, Ghazals, Fusion, New Age, Avant Grade and classical music. In addition to countless solo singing programs he has also teamed up with many contemporary musicians. He has accompanied classical singers Prabha Atre, Pundit Jasraj, Shweta Jhaveri and Shobha Joshi on harmonium. In 1997, he performed with noted singer/composer Hridaynath Mangeshkar and was the only singer chosen by Pundit Ravi Shankar to perform one of the maestro's compositions at the golden jubilee celebration of India's Republic day in Houston with the maestro and his daughter Anushka Shankar. Besides being a singer, composer and arranger, Shekhar is also an expert sound recordist. This technological knowledge and love for languages lead him to start a 24 hour satellite radio station in South Indian languages in Houston in the mid eighties. He worked as a recordist, announcer, music editor and production manager for this radio station for almost four years. Shekhar has teamed up with many musicians and singers in Houston area but his association with the Tabla player and composer Surendra Mistry has been the longest. They have worked together on many of their albums and formed a professional recording studio in Sugar Land area. Zingerbay, the website for the artist promotion is their creation. Shekhar currently works as an IT Security Analyst in one of the leading companies in Houston and offers Music lessons over the weekend in Houston area. He is married to Tejaswini who is an accomplished singer. They are currently working on their new album of Love Duets.
